发明名称 Opposed piston linearly oscillating power unit
摘要 A piston/cylinder internal combustion unit has opposed pistons connected to a common rod and driven in an oscillatory and reciprocating movement. The pistons operate out of phase with each other, such that the power stroke of one drives the compression stroke of the other, and a spring acts on the rod storing energy or exerting a restorative force as the rod is displaced with piston movement. Preferably, the moving rod carries a coil assembly near a stationary magnet (or a magnet near a stationary coil assembly) to produce electricity at the oscillatory frequency. The engine may employ a mechanical spring, an electromagnetic or a magnetic spring, or combinations thereof to stabilize or establish oscillation of the piston and rod assembly. The coil itself may fill this function and act to exert restoring force by coupling to an external control system that applies a control a signal to the coil in accordance with piston position to create an electromagnetic restoring force of appropriate level. The piston rod may couple to a first coil that acts as a spring, and a second coil that functions as an alternator to generate power. By driving the pistons in opposite phase, or by providing a magnetic/electromagnetic spring mechanism, a higher constant k is achieved, raising the frequency of oscillation and increasing power output of the engine.
